Perhaps the results of a recently released study by CRM software provider Convio shouldn’t come as a complete surprise – afterall, nonprofits are keeping up with the best of them as they work to navigate the rapidly evolving world of social media. Based on the findings of this years Convio Online Marketing Nonprofit Benchmark Index Study perhaps we can officially say that all of the friending, poking and pinging is paying off.

This year's report analyzed data from nearly six hundred nonprofits who are part of the convio network, and represent millions of online interactions and transactions. The study shows a few key areas of online success including: monthly Web site traffic (up 20 percent), number of email contacts (up 28 percent), and an increase in online fundraising even in a down economy.
 
You can download the full report on Convio's site, but I think it's important to note that special attention was paid to the fourth quarter of 2008 when the economic climate worsened. Overall nonprofits experienced a three percent growth in online revenue in the fourth quarter of 2008 rather than a decrease as many expected. But, this growth, compared to the 18 percent growth for the whole year, indicates that the economy did have a significant impact on online fundraising during that period.
 
The conclusions drawn suggest a continued importance being placed on online outreach and further support just how important emerging technologies will be for successful advocacy efforts in the future.
